2,4-dinitrophenol and Neuritis

2,4-dinitrophenol has been researched along with Neuritis in 1 studies

2,4-Dinitrophenol: A toxic dye, chemically related to trinitrophenol (picric acid), used in biochemical studies of oxidative processes where it uncouples oxidative phosphorylation. It is also used as a metabolic stimulant. (Stedman, 26th ed)
dinitrophenol : Members of the class of nitrophenol carrying two nitro substituents.
2,4-dinitrophenol : A dinitrophenol having the nitro groups at the 2- and 4-positions.

Neuritis: A general term indicating inflammation of a peripheral or cranial nerve. Clinical manifestation may include PAIN; PARESTHESIAS; PARESIS; or HYPESTHESIA.

"We evaluated the potential neuro-regenerative effects of the mitochondrial uncoupler 2,4-Dinitrophenol in experimental autoimmune neuritis, an animal model for an acute autoimmune neuropathy."8.312,4-Dinitrophenol does not exert neuro-regenerative potential in experimental autoimmune neuritis. ( Ackfeld, R; Barham, M; Fink, GR; Grandoch, A; Klein, I; Kohle, F; Lehmann, HC; Schneider, C; Svačina, MKR; van Beers, T, 2023)
